EDA discusses tax-break inquiry for nurse practitioner and school bus-shop proposal

Economic Development Authority of Cumberland County · March 17, 2026

Summary

Board Liaison John Newman raised two new-business items: an inquiry about possible tax breaks for a nurse practitioner considering locating in the county, and a proposal to give the public schools space in the Shell Building for a bus shop; the Authority suggested legal research on permissible incentives but took no formal action.

During new business, Board Liaison John Newman mentioned a nurse practitioner who is considering locating in Cumberland County and inquiring about potential tax breaks; the Directors suggested asking the County Attorney to research what incentives the county may lawfully offer. No vote or incentive was approved at the meeting.

Newman also proposed allowing Cumberland Public Schools to use space in the Shell Building for a bus shop. The item was discussed but no motion or formal approval was recorded in the minutes; any transfer or lease would require subsequent staff work, legal review, and possible Board of Supervisors action.
